Early Life:

Akhil Gogoi is a resident of Nizarapar, Guwahati. His age is about 46 years. He is the son of Late Boluram Gogoi. He is married to Gitashree Tamuly who is an Associate Professor in the Department of Assamese at B Barooah College, Guwahati. 

Education:

He pursued BA in English literature from Cotton college (currently known as Cotton University) Guwahati,1996 batch. [Check Latest in Assam Assembly Poll 2021 Updates ]

Career and Politics:

Akhil Gogoi is one of the founding members of the recently formed Raijor Dal. He is also the leader of Krishak Mukti Sangram Samiti (KMSS). Gogoi is also the leading member of regional political party of Assam Gana Mukti Sangram Asom.

Gogoi is also an RTI activist and he was associated with octogenarian social activist Anna Hazare during the Indian Anti-corruption movement of 2011-12.

Gogoi is in Guwahati jail since December 2019. He was arrested in 2019 on charges of instigating violence during the anti-CAA agitation that rocked the state.

The peasant leader has been charged in 13 cases.

He is contesting Assam Assembly elections for the first time.
